For Control Measurement and Software Solutions in the Concrete Industry
OptiBatch has been under development by Automation & Electronics over the last five years with thorough testing within the concrete ready-mix industry. The Automation & Electronics OPTIBATCH family can provide you with control, measurement and software management solutions for all concrete batching applications, from small loader feed plants, to the biggest multi lane and overhead bin fed plants. Optibatch is a modular solution, based upon the two following components; Optibatch Enterprise: which manages customers, products, pricing, orders, scheduling and fleet management. Optibatch Control: which automates the batching process to include handling, weighing and delivery of both aggregate and cement & also water & additive metering. Because Optibatch is a modular system it can be configured to interface with your existing management systems and controls, or installed as a complete turnkey solution for concrete batching plant management. It is designed so that more than one concrete company can cart out of the same batching plant, or a number of plants can be scheduled from one central location. Optibatch is based on the Microsoft SQL Database with a web based front end interface. This allows management from any PC in the organisation by staff or sales personnel in the field. Administration of the system can take place from anywhere in the world over a secure VPN/SSL Internet connection. Optibatch Enterprise & Control supports multiple monitors so that the batching operator can monitor plant schedule, batching progress & fleet movement screens simultaneously. Optibatch is reliable, non proprietary, easy to maintain and fully tailored to your requirements. Batching and production data is all archived, this information is then stored for quality control, audit and reporting purposes. The Optibatch system is both secure, using a 5 level user password system and safe incorporating a dual channel E-Stop monitoring circuit as recommended by OHS.
